The video explores the Lake District in search of slow worms, a type of legless lizard often mistaken for snakes. The host describes their physical characteristics, differences between males and females, and their habitats. Slow worms are found in open areas and gardens, feeding on slugs and insects. The video concludes with a humorous encounter with a slow worm.
